Output 667a8fb6e0446a20118198d82ae52d676841ea4dca4cd34ba14d1f85c1c21f2b:0

value
161128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d38350c7f5e301352f323d1accf217621a2499a OP_EQUAL
address
35p7fXFW6gu44u7n1K7n35n9H5JXUXzVwL
transaction
667a8fb6e0446a20118198d82ae52d676841ea4dca4cd34ba14d1f85c1c21f2b
spent
true